Chinese Physics Olympiad (CPhO) is considered one of the most rigorous pre-university physics competitions globally, featuring problems that often exceed the difficulty level of the International Physics Olympiad (IPhO)

  1. Mathematical Rigor: Unlike some Western competitions that avoid heavy calculus, CPhO problems freely use differential equations, vector calculus, and complex numbers.
  2. Modeling: Problems often involve "real-world" engineering models (e.g., a magnetic levitation train, a specific optical lens setup) that must be simplified into a solvable physics model.
  3. Estimation (Fermi Problems): Chinese competitions love "order of magnitude" estimation problems where you must derive a formula and estimate the variables.
  4. Symmetry: Many CPhO mechanics and E&M problems rely on exploiting geometric or systemic symmetry to simplify the math.
